Subject: Returned demo units — collection Wednesday

Dispatch,

Three Skylark V2 demo units are back from the Norbreck trade fair and are boxed in bay 4. Two go back to stores as usual. The third unit contains pre-release firmware and has to be returned to the Ardwick lab under courier seal — it cannot sit overnight in the depot. Collection is booked with Harefield Express for Wednesday morning. The confidential hand-over instruction for that unit appears below.

courier memo of bawef-kaguf: the briion quenox courier leaves the tamdor aldius joreth belion julir joreth wenix pelath ledger at gate 7145 under passcode 571533

## Ticket: Config drift on Brindlemux broker upgrade

During the Brindlemux 3.x upgrade, the staging brokers picked up hand-edited overrides that never made it into the repo, so prod and staging now disagree on queue depth and ack timeouts. Before you proceed with the rollout, reconcile the two environments against the canonical values, which are listed here.

settings of fahag-haduf:
[ulaox]
port = 8443
region = south-2
host = ulaox.lumiccorp.internal
timeout_ms = 500
retries = 8

Handover — Fairhaven Expo Pop-up

Hi Tomas — quick notes before you take over the stand office at the Keldway Trade Fair. The pop-up cabin behind Hall C is ours through Friday; keys live with the organiser's desk, but honestly the keypad is faster. Courier drops go to the cabin, not the stand. The door code for the cabin is below.

turnstile pass: bdg-YEOZLM-79341408